摘要

In order to make the best rasability of automobile panel dies with partial physical lacuna or fatigue abrasion, a technique coupling disfigurement feature extraction and FEM analysis is proposed and rapidly digital repairing automobile panel dies is realized. Applying feature inducement technique, the original basic feature morphology of the disfigurement die is resumed based on extracting features from the point clouds of a die such as disfigurement edges and original morphology, etc. The basic feature morphology is rectified and the CAD model of the partial lacuna is repaired simulating dynamical pressing process. So that, the reliable foundation is provided for rapidly physically repairing automobile panel dies based on technologies such as laser welding and numerical control high-speed cutting.
